Understanding the Purpose of Dermal Fillers
Dermal fillers are injectable substances that are used to add volume to areas of the face that have lost elasticity and fullness due to aging, weight loss, or other factors. In the case of tear troughs, dermal fillers are used to fill in the grooves and restore a more youthful appearance. The key to achieving optimal results lies in finding the right amount of filler.
Factors to Consider
Several factors should be taken into account when determining how much dermal filler is needed for tear troughs:
1. Individual Anatomy: Each person’s facial structure is unique, and the depth and width of tear troughs can vary significantly. A skilled injector will assess your specific anatomy to determine the appropriate amount of filler.
2. Desired Outcome: The amount of filler required will depend on the desired outcome. If you are looking for a subtle, natural-looking result, a smaller amount of filler may be sufficient. However, if you want to achieve a more dramatic change, a larger amount may be necessary.
3. Type of Filler: Different types of dermal fillers have varying viscosities and densities. Your injector will choose the appropriate filler based on your anatomy and desired outcome.
4. Hydration Level: The amount of filler needed may also be influenced by your skin’s hydration level. Well-hydrated skin can better accommodate filler, allowing for a more natural-looking result.
